Schools are no longer allowed to promise recruits any third party NIL deal verbally or in writing. After the House revenue sharing ruling came down each school is allowed up to 20.5 million to distribute to athletes. An NIL Clearinghouse was also created that requires mandatory reporting of any NIL deal above $600 to the NIL Go Portal. It must meet the criteria of a legitimate payor (not just a booster funnel of money) be a valid business purpose for NIL (not a recruiting or signing inducement) and be fair market (compared to similar endorsements). Deals can be flagged, restructured or denied if deemed improper by the Clearinghouse. In other words the player must actually This means compensation must be tied to a real promotional activity, such a s a social media campaign or personal appearances, not just for being on the team. So every deal above $600 is on the radar for approval.
